Southern Province athletes awarded colours

Athlete M.D.R.S. Kumara received colours from Dr. Wilie Gamage the Governor of Southern Province

Medalists of the 45th National Sports Festival in 2019 and medalists of the South Asian Games (SAG) in Southern province were awarded colours at the Southern Province Sports Colours Awards ceremony conducted by Sports Ministry of Southern Province at the Southern Province Governor’s office Labuduwa, Galle, recently.

Dr. Wilie Gamage the Governor of Southern Province participated as the Chief guest of the Colours award ceremony. R.C. De Zoysa, Chief Secretary of Southern Province, Mrs. Dilekha Kudachchi Secreatry of Southern Province Governor, Bimal Indrajith De Silva, Secretary of Sports Southern Province participated as the guests of honour at this ceremony.

265 Gold, Silver and Bronze medalists of the 45th National Sports Festival 2019 Athletics (Men & Women), Badminton (Men & Women), Basketball (Women), Beach Volleyball (Men), BodyBuilding (Men), Boxing (Men & Women), Chess (Women), Elle (Men), Football (Men), Gymnastic (Men), Hockey (Men & Women), Karate-D0 (Men & Women), Race Walking (Women), Rugby Football (Men & Women), Softball Cricket (Women), Swimming (Women), Table Tennis (Men & Women), Taekwondo (Men & Women), Weightlifting (Men & Women), Wrestling (Men & Women), Wushu (Men & Women) were awarded colours and Prize money. Medalists of the 13th South Asian Games (SAG) in Nepal in 2019 were also awarded colours and Prize money.
